Mired in debt, Jamaica is handing over its national carrier, Air Jamaica, to Caribbean Airlines on April 12 to offset the former’s $500 million deficit. Minnesota's Voyageurs National Park is an impressive 218,054 acres. But what's perhaps more interesting is that nearly forty percent of that acreage is water. There are 500-plus islands and more than 650 miles of shoreline. Summer offers opportunities for hiking, boating and canoeing.
